Here's what you can expect every day:
* Stages and charges necessary raw materials into process flow tanks. Follows batch work instructions in order to manufacture quality products.
* Prepares disperser and letdown tank for production, including any necessary equipment clean up.
* Monitors and controls high-speed disperser, mixer, pumps, flow meters and other instruments in order to make sure that a batch is produced according to work instructions.
* Adjust a batch, under QC guidance, until it is approved.
* Get batch tickets from floor supervisor and discuss with floor supervisor the best order. Determine raw materials needed.
* Housekeeping - Clean up work area to 5S standards, takes out trash, participate in cycle count and inventory program.
* May assist in other departments such as filling, and material handling or help make sample batches
* Ensure work area is safe, clean and free of recognizable hazards, communicating all spills or other hazards to the shift supervisor
* Responsible for Dust collector cleanouts when required.
Required Experience:
* High school diploma or equivalent
* Minimum of 3-5 years experience in batchmaking/mixing
* Able to read batch tickets and prepare labels for products; basic math
* Able to operate high-speed dispersers and other operating equipment
* Ability to lift 50-100 pounds, read digital scales and flow meters
* Paint/Coatings/chemical industry knowledge or experience
